Before Cruise Travel Do not travel or board a cruise ship if. If your cruise line does not have a testing requirement, get tested for current infection with a COVID viral test as close to time of cruise departure as possible (no more than 3 days before you travel). Get tested again with a COVID viral test days after your cruise.
